Also don't forget that he is a true lottery spawn - there are instances of completely horrible bad luck, because with this system, the mob has a % chance of spawning in place of the PH. Let's say it was... oh, 10%, as a given example. For each of the PHs you could have had sheer bad luck because you can hit anywhere in the range of 11-100 instead of 1-10. That's just lotto pop NMs for you!

Problem #11 - Weather is based purely on the seasons of the game, m'friend. I've noticed the trend in Aht Urghan for wind weather seems to come up most during the spring seasons (April-June Vana'diel time, use /clock to check the in-game date) so when I see that we're coming up to that part of the year I tend to put down whatever I'm doing to get my trials done because I know weather will be very common for an area that a lot of evasion trials use. If I don't care to wait for the weather? I simply go somewhere on Windsday.
